About Martin Luther King Jr.

Martin Luther King Jr. is one of the mid-tier K-5 schools in Cambridge, Massachusetts, part of Cambridge, with 340 students on its rolls from grades pre-K through 5.

Martin Luther King Jr. is one of 17 schools operated by Cambridge, a district that serves 7,027 students overall.

On demographics, Martin Luther King Jr. logs that 37% of students identify as Asian, with the remaining enrollment distributed across several groups. The remainder breaks down as 27% multiracial, 21% White, 11% Black, 3% Hispanic. By comparison, Middlesex County as a whole is about 14% Asian, so the school skews considerably more Asian than its surroundings.

On the income-and-resources front, On paper, Martin Luther King Jr. has 33 full-time-equivalent teachers, translating to a class-load average of around 10.2:1. Statewide, the average ratio sits near 12.2:1, putting Martin Luther King Jr. tighter than the state norm the norm.

In the area at large, census data for Middlesex County shows median household earnings sit near $130,847, 60%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her, and census figures put the poverty rate at about 5%. In all, Middlesex County runs 386 public schools (combined enrollment of about 215,896 students), of which Martin Luther King Jr. is one.

Putnam Avenue Upper School is the nearest neighboring public school, about 0.0 miles from this campus. Within five miles, there are 8 other public schools.

Geographically, the school is in a downtown area.

Looking at the recent track record. Looking back 7 years, enrollment at Martin Luther King Jr. has rose 4%, going from 328 students in 2018 to 340 in 2025. The Asian share of enrollment rose from 22% to 37% over that span.
